NYFW concluded this week, but that doesn’t mean that there still isn’t plenty to discuss about the extraordinary week. World famous designers from far and wide congregated to display their fashion collections to the world.

Pakistani designer, Sania Maskatiya, was hand-picked by The Council of Aspiring American Fashion Designers (CAAFD) to present her western wear line “Sania Studio’s Spring/Summer 2019” collection at New York Fashion Week.
A first for a local Pakistani designer, this is definitely a great moment for Pakistan and our fashion industry.


When asked about her accomplishments, Sania responded:
“This is a big breakthrough, not just for me but also for Pakistan’s fashion industry, the world will get to know more about Pakistan’s craftsmanship and that we as Pakistanis have so much more to offer”.

Sania played around with vibrant colors and kaleidoscopic prints in her collection and combines modern minimalism with antique fantasy. Here are some of her best looks from SS19:
She mixed and matched colorful prints and finished off with minimal jewelry.

Sania was extremely creative in her choice of cloth and cuts – keeping it creative and chic.

This retro piece with a fantasy Egyptian inspired print hugs the model’s body in all the right places – a must have for this fall/winter season.

Her collection also comprised of solid blacks – in both rompers and maxi dresses.

Geometry has always played an important role at fashion week and Sania did not miss out. She uses them in both subtle touches and leitmotifs.

The results were artful and playful – and not to mention elegant.
